Eva Hedvig Vilhelmina Johanna Mannerheim-Sparre af Söfdeborg, syntynyt 30.6.1870 Villnäsissä, kuollut 27.12.1957 Tukholmassa, oli suomalais-ruotsalainen kreivitär, kirjailija ja taiteilija
Countess Eva Mannerheim Sparre (1870-1957), received a degree in wood sculpting and leatherwork from the Stockholm Technical School in 1891, and became the first person to teach leathercraft in Finland. With her husband, the Swedish artist Count Louis Sparre, she had a profound impact on applied art and design in Finland. One of the few Scandinavian binders to receive any attention in Tidcombe's "Women Bookbinders, 1880-1920," Sparre is described in that work as being "responsible for some very restrained and tasteful designs for modelled leather bindings." Tidcombe mentions three examples of her work--one in the Huntington Library and two others illustrated in Sunny Frykholm's article "Bookbinding in Sweden, Norway, and Finland," in "The Studio" (Winter Number 1899-1900, pp. 78-82).
